Thirteen Czech scientific experiments, which will fly with Czech astronaut Aleš Svoboda to the International Space Station (ISS), have been selected by the European Space Agency (ESA). The Faculty of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science at VŠB-TUO has achieved a significant success, sending two projects into space. Both experiments combine cutting-edge technologies in the fields of nanorobotics, biomedicine, artificial intelligence, and sensor technology.
How much energy does a vehicle really consume while driving, and how can this consumption be accurately determined for different types of propulsion systems? This was the focus of the master’s thesis by Ing. Tomáš Kapusňák, a recent graduate of the Computer Science master’s program at the Faculty of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science, VSB – Technical University of Ostrava.
Matej Šturek, a student at the Faculty of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science at VŠB – Technical University of Ostrava, took part in the ČEZ FVE Hackathon – Photovoltaic Academy. The event offered students from technical universities practical training in photovoltaics, excursions to major energy facilities, and collaboration in international teams.

FEECS is the proud home of Esport at VSB-TUO!
At the turn of spring and summer 2016, ESPORT VSB-TUO OSTRAVA LEAGUE was established as an active association that focuses on the phenomenon of computer games and the association of people who are active in this community. One of the secondary goals is also the effort to eradicate the stereotypical negative opinion of computer games.
